Sixty years after the end of World War II, members of the Nazi party and their collaborators are still alive - and are increasingly difficult track down. 'Operation Last Chance' is the gripping personal story of one man's vast campaign to find the biggest Nazi criminals and bring them to justice, before it's too late. EFRAIM ZUROFF is an American historian and specialist in Holocaust history and the director of the Simon Wiesenthal Center, Israel. In 2002, together with Aryeh Rubin, he launched Operation Last Chance. He lives in Jerusalem.
